we were on the Noordam in Jan. on the 14 day from Tampa. I never saw so many walkers, crutches and oxygen tanks on a cruise. But we had a good time, doing our own thing. We were not too compatible with our dining companions, age, interests,etc. but met nice people in other areas and the staff was great. We're now planning a 7 day Alaska and a 21 day repositioning back to Ft. Lauderdale on HA that will be 28 days and we will have a good time. Don't worry about the length of the cruise, if you like cruising, alot! Some days are good, some are great, like life. DO IT!

Oh honestly~!! We were on a 28 day cruise, from Miami to Rio D, in October, and had a wonderful time (on the HA Rhyndam.) We really got into the swing of things, the games, activities, casino (occasionally as it was not paying much), lots of great excursions, time for reflection, quiet sea days, swiming in the pool, hot tub, etc. Made some wonderful friends. I think it would be the trip of a lifetime, depending on how you look at it. Having a bad time is pretty much a "self fulfilling" prophecy. Have fun, we only live once."

The only negative about this cruise is that the Noordam is an older ship with a lot less to offer than many of the newer ones. I did a 14 day on the Noordam 3 years ago and was very glad when the two weeks were up. The crew was great but the facilities such as the theater/show lounge are sub-par.
